Understanding Alienware Fan Noise

Alienware laptops are equipped with powerful cooling systems to prevent overheating during demanding activities. These systems consist of multiple fans that work together to circulate air and dissipate heat. However, when the fans are running at high speeds for extended periods, they can generate significant noise.

Causes of Excessive Fan Noise

Several factors can contribute to excessive fan noise in Alienware laptops:

  • Dust and Debris Accumulation: Over time, dust and debris can accumulate on the fan blades and heat sinks, reducing their efficiency and causing them to run louder.
  • Overheating: When the laptop’s internal temperature rises due to intense workloads, the fans will automatically increase their speed to compensate, resulting in increased noise.
  • Software Issues: Certain software applications or background processes can consume excessive CPU or GPU resources, leading to overheating and fan noise.
  • Hardware Malfunction: In rare cases, a faulty fan or other hardware component can cause excessive noise.

Troubleshooting and Fixing Alienware Fan Noise

1. Clean the Fans and Heat Sinks

To remove dust and debris from the fans and heat sinks, follow these steps:

  • Shut down the laptop and unplug it from the power source.
  • Use a compressed air can to blow out any loose debris from the fan vents and heat sink fins.
  • If necessary, remove the bottom panel of the laptop to access the fans and heat sinks directly.
  • Use a soft brush or cloth to gently clean the fan blades and heat sink fins.
  • Reinstall the bottom panel and plug the laptop back in.

2. Optimize Power Settings

To reduce the laptop’s operating temperature and fan noise, adjust the power settings as follows:

  • Go to Control Panel > Power Options.
  • Select the “Balanced” power plan.
  • Click on “Change plan settings” and then “Change advanced power settings.”
  • Expand the “Processor power management” options.
  • Set the “Minimum processor state” to 5% and the “Maximum processor state” to 99%.
  • Click “Apply” and “OK.”

3. Monitor CPU and GPU Usage

Excessive CPU or GPU usage can lead to overheating and fan noise. To monitor these resources, use the following steps:

  • Open Task Manager (press Ctrl + Shift + Esc).
  • Go to the “Performance” tab.
  • Check the CPU and GPU usage percentages.
  • If either resource is consistently high, try closing unnecessary programs or reducing the graphics settings in games.

4. Update Drivers and BIOS

Outdated drivers or BIOS can sometimes cause fan noise issues. To update them, follow these steps:

  • Go to the Alienware support website.
  • Enter your laptop’s model number and select the “Drivers & Downloads” section.
  • Download and install the latest drivers for your chipset, graphics card, and BIOS.
  • Restart the laptop after the updates are complete.

5. Reinstall the Operating System

In some cases, a corrupted operating system can lead to fan noise problems. To reinstall it, create a bootable USB drive and follow these steps:

  • Insert the bootable USB drive into the laptop.
  • Restart the laptop and press F12 to enter the boot menu.
  • Select the USB drive as the boot device.
  • Follow the on-screen instructions to reinstall Windows.

6. Contact Alienware Support

If you’ve tried all the above solutions and the fan noise persists, it’s recommended to contact Alienware support. They can provide further assistance, diagnose any hardware issues, and arrange for repairs if necessary.

Q: Why is my Alienware laptop making so much noise?

A: Excessive fan noise can be caused by dust accumulation, overheating, software issues, or hardware malfunctions.

Q: How do I clean the fans on my Alienware laptop?

A: Use a compressed air can to blow out loose debris and gently clean the fan blades and heat sink fins with a soft brush or cloth.

Q: Can I adjust the fan speed on my Alienware laptop?

A: No, the fan speed is automatically controlled by the laptop’s cooling system. However, you can optimize power settings and reduce CPU/GPU usage to minimize fan noise.

Q: What should I do if my Alienware laptop is overheating?

A: Clean the fans and heat sinks, optimize power settings, monitor CPU/GPU usage, and update drivers and BIOS. If the problem persists, contact Alienware support.

Q: Can I replace the fans on my Alienware laptop myself?

A: It’s not recommended to replace the fans yourself unless you have experience with laptop repairs. Contact Alienware support for professional assistance.
